Compare San Jacinto to Soledad

This post compares San Jacinto, California to Soledad,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ension San Jacinto (city) Soledad (city)
Population 46,932 25,603
Income (median) $38,897 $34,884
Home Value (median) $188,200 $293,600
White 66% 58%
Black 6% 8%
Asian 3% 2%
With Kids 46% 58%
Age (median) 32 36
Rentals 35% 38%
